DeJay's Ace Hardware to give away American flags

Webp 4edited

DeJay's Ace Hardware will give away free American flags on Saturday, May 28 to honor the Memorial Day holiday.

Illinois lost 1,436 soldiers in the Korean war and 1,854 in the Vietnam conflict.

Consumers visiting the store at 10340 S Kedzie Ave, Chicago will receive a free 8’ by 12’ American flag. A second will be donated to the local VFW Hometown Murray Post to be used for marking veterans’ graves on Memorial Day.

This year, Ace Hardware Corporation aims to again give away more than one million American flags nationally. Last year, it gave away more than 500,000 to Ace customers and more than 550,000 to more than 1,900 VFW Posts.

Flags will be available at DeJay's Ace Hardware while quantities last. Each consumer is limited to one free flag; no purchase is necessary.

DeJay's Ace Hardware is located at 10340 S Kedzie Ave, Chicago, Illinois. This location is owned by Joanne Altshul, represented by Rusty Palm and managed by Luie Garcia.
